About the Author

Patrick Alain

Patrick Alain is an internationally known developer of some of the world's best-selling video games, including the multi award-winning blockbusters "Grand Theft Auto" and "Red Dead Redemption." Alain's first two books, The Leader Phrase Book and The Manager's Phrase Book, were immediately successful. Fluent in five languages, the Paris, France native attributes much of his success to his ability to be a vital participant in large, multilingual teams. Alain holds a master's degree from the University of Paris, and has lived in San Diego, California since 2004.
